## Changed defaults — Farmhand transcoder, release 7.1

We reviewed the transcoding farm defaults after last month's queue stalls. Default worker concurrency is now derived from node memory rather than core count, and the retry backoff grows exponentially instead of linearly. Preset validation is strict: unknown codec options abort the job. The full set of shipped defaults is reproduced below for the sync.

config for tagaf-bawif:
[norok]
host = norok.ordinworks.local
user = norok_svc
database = norok_prod

## Releases

Welcome aboard! Hookpost's webhook delivery service retries failed deliveries with exponential backoff, capped at twelve attempts over 24 hours, then parks the event in the dead-letter store. Releases go out Tuesdays; we never change retry semantics mid-cycle because downstream consumers tune their idempotency windows around them. Each release artifact gets signed before it hits the package feed, and the deployer checks that signature on pull. The current release signing key is below.

signing key of tafog-hahop = bky3_7nm

Hi team,

Before I hand off the 3.2 release, please note the humidity sensor drift reported on Verdana controllers in the Elmbrook trial site. Drift exceeds 4% after roughly ten days of continuous operation; firmware 3.2.1 adds an automatic recalibration cycle every 72 hours. Support should advise growers to install 3.2.1 and trigger a manual recalibration once. The hotfix bundle must be verified before distribution, so I'm including the signing key used for the 3.2.1 packages below.

release key, fahof-yagap: bky3_m5d